Kansas Statutes

§ 9-2314 — Trust advisor; rights, powers, immunities and liabilities

Kansas·Ch. 9 BANKS AND BANKING; TRUST COMPANIES·Art. 23 TECHNOLOGY-ENABLED FIDUCIARY FINANCIAL INSTITUTIONS
Any instrument providing for a trust advisor may also provide such trust advisor with some, none or all of the rights, powers, privileges, benefits, immunities or authorities available to a trustee under Kansas law or under such instrument. Unless the instrument provides otherwise, a trust advisor has no greater liability to any person than would a trustee holding or benefiting from the rights, powers, privileges, benefits, immunities or authority provided or allowed by the instrument to such trust advisor.

Legislative History

L. 2021, ch. 80, § 14; July 1.
